Output d04ef4a3ca417e6f3a6952e71433b242448129598f81726b2a77cdeed8448a50:1

value
507562808
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 279f40550e0d2efdddbb61d5b9f27d754dbb8a90 OP_EQUALVERIFY OP_CHECKSIG
address
14cW8TRShZUtkF3t5QNPbDFLj4GkJtQADc
transaction
d04ef4a3ca417e6f3a6952e71433b242448129598f81726b2a77cdeed8448a50
spent
true